Berkanella selouensis View in CoL sp.n.
Figs 5–6.
MATERIAL EXAMINED. Holotype. Ethanol-fixed specimen ( Fig. 5A, B, D), shell is 1.42 mm high and 1.31 mm wide, deposited in the collection of the Zoological Museum Hamburg ( ZMH 141508 View Materials ). Paratypes. Two paratypes deposited in the collection of the Zoological Museum Hamburg ( ZMH 141509 View Materials ), ethanol-fixed ( Figs. 5C, 6). In addition, 10 ethanol-fixed specimens are kept in the personal collections of Mabrouki and Taybi .
TYPELOCALITY. AwelllocatedinsidetheMultidisciplinary Faculty of Nador , Selouan, Nador province, the oriental region of Morocco (35°03′56.2″N 2°54′42.4″W) belongstothewatershedoftheMarchica lagoon, the latter classified as SBEI (Site of Biologi- cal and Ecological Interest) and a Ramsar site. The groundwater of the region belongs to the aquifer of Garet. Collected on 20 March, 2023 GoogleMaps .
DESCRIPTION:
CONCHOLOGICAL FEATURES. The translucent, glossy and colourless shell has 3 fast-growing glossy whorls with a smooth surface,nearly planispiral and thin-walled. Shell growth lines are hardly visible ( Fig. 5A–D). The small spire is slightly raised up; the body whorl is prominent. The aperture is prosocline and rounded, the peristome is not sinuated at the bottom from umbilical view. The umbilicus wide, with the earlier whorls visible inside. The shell is 0.63 mm high and 1.35 mm broad. Shell measurements are presented in Table 2.
OPERCULUM.The very thin corneous operculum is pale yellow.
SOFT PARTS. The species is eyeless and colourless ( Fig. 6), cephalic tentacles very long and thin (no pallial tentacle); the penis has a large knob at the left side near the basis and the distal part is tapered ( Fig. 5E).
DIFFERENTIATING CHARACTERS.The new species differs from Berkanella tifertiensis ( Glöer et al., 2020) comb.n. by a lower shell, almost planispiral, the smooth shell surface, the non-sinuated peristome and the rounded aperture. In addition, the penis in Berkanella selouensis sp.n. is larger, widened at the basis and tapered at the distal end with a long pointed penis tip, and the knob is larger too.
DERIVATIO NOMINIS. The specific epithet refers to the city of Selouane, where the new species was found. It is located in the northeast, in the province of Nador, in the eastern Rif and the oriental region of Morocco.
GEOGRAPHIC RANGE. This new species is known only from the type locality and groundwater from a well located in north-eastern Morocco ( Fig. 1). The Garet-Bouareg aquifer consists of a free aquifer, which extends continuously and generally under the two plains of Garet and Bouareg. This aquifer extends over an area of 570 km 2 ( ADS, 2005). The overall quality of waters in this aquifer is poor due to the high mineralization of the waters (high salinity) and the high levels of nitrates. This is due to the geological nature of the formations from this aquifer and intensive agricultural use .
